Glipizide GLIPIZIDE
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Glipizide Tablets USP are an oral blood-glucose-lowering drug of the sulfonylurea class. The Chemical Abstracts name of glipizide is 1-cyclohexyl-3-[[ p -[2-(5-methylpyrazine-carboxamido)ethyl]phenyl]sulfonyl]urea. The molecular formula is C 21 H 27 N 5 O 4 S; the molecular weight is 445.55; the structural formula is shown below: Glipizide is a whitish, odorless powder with a pKa of 5.9. It is insoluble in water and alcohols, but soluble in 0.1 N NaOH; it is freely soluble in dimethylformamide. Glipizide Tablets USP for oral use are available in 5 and 10 mg strengths. Each tablet contains the following inactive ingredients: lactose monohydrate; microcrystalline cellulose; pregelatinized corn starch; silicon dioxide; stearic acid. Structure

Hydroxyzine hydrochloride HYDROXYZINE HYDROCHLORIDE
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Hydroxyzine hydrochloride, USP has the chemical name of (±)-2-[2-[4-( p -Chloro-α-phenylbenzyl)-1-piperazinyl]ethoxy]ethanol dihydrochloride. Molecular Formula: C 21 H 27 ClN 2 O 2 · 2HCl Molecular Weight: 447.83 Hydroxyzine hydrochloride, USP occurs as a white, odorless powder which is very soluble in water. Each tablet for oral administration contains 10 mg, 25 mg, or 50 mg hydroxyzine hydrochloride, USP. Inactive ingredients include anhydrous lactose, colloidal silicon dioxide, crospovidone, hypromellose, magnesium stearate, microcrystalline cellulose, polyethylene glycol, polysorbate and titanium dioxide. stucture

Ibuprofen and famotidine IBUPROFEN AND FAMOTIDINE
800 mg/26.6 mg Tablet
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Ibuprofen and famotidine is supplied as a tablet for oral administration which combines the nonsteroidal anti-inflammatory drug, ibuprofen, and the histamine H 2 -receptor antagonist, famotidine. Ibuprofen, USP is (±)-2-(p-isobutylphenyl)propionic acid. Its chemical formula is C 13 H 18 O 2 and molecular weight is 206.28. Ibuprofen, USP is a white powder that is practically insoluble in water; soluble in 1.5 parts of ethanol (96%) and of acetone, in 1 part of chloroform and in 2 parts of ether. Its structural formula is: Famotidine, USP is N' -(aminosulfonyl)-3-[[[2-[(diaminomethylene)amino]-4-thiazolyl]methyl]thio]propanimidamide. Its chemical formula is C 8 H 15 N 7 O 2 S 3 and molecular weight is 337.45. Famotidine, USP is a white or yellowish-white crystalline powder that is freely soluble in dimethyl formamide and glacial acetic acid, slightly soluble in methanol, very slightly soluble in water and anhydrous ethanol, practically insoluble in acetone and ethyl acetate, chloroform and ether. Its structural formula is: Each ibuprofen and famotidine tablet contains ibuprofen, USP (800 mg) and famotidine, USP (26.6 mg). The inactive ingredients in ibuprofen and famotidine tablet include: colloidal silicon dioxide, croscarmellose sodium, FD&C blue #1 aluminum lake, FD&C blue #2 aluminum lake, hypromellose, lactose anhydrous, magnesium stearate, microcrystalline cellulose, polyethylene glycol, polysorbate 80, polyvinyl alcohol, povidone, talc and titanium dioxide. ibuprofen famotidine

Ketorolac Tromethamine KETOROLAC TROMETHAMINE
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Ketorolac tromethamine tablets, USP are a member of the pyrrolo-pyrrole group of nonsteroidal anti-inflammatory drugs (NSAIDs). The chemical name for ketorolac tromethamine, USP is (±)-5-Benzoyl-2,3-dihydro-1H-pyrrolizine-1-carboxylic acid, compound with 2-amino-2-(hydroxymethyl)-1,3-propanediol (1:1), and the chemical structure is: Ketorolac tromethamine, USP is a racemic mixture of [-]S and [+]R ketorolac tromethamine, USP. Ketorolac tromethamine, USP may exist in three crystal forms. All forms are equally soluble in water. Ketorolac tromethamine, USP has a pKa of 7.8 and an n-octanol/water partition coefficient of 0.26. The molecular weight of ketorolac tromethamine is 376.4. Its molecular formula is C 19 H 24 N 2 O 6 . Ketorolac tromethamine tablets, USP are available as round, white to off-white, film-coated, bevel edged biconvex tablets. Each tablet contains 10 mg ketorolac tromethamine, USP, the active ingredient, with added hydroxy propyl cellulose, magnesium stearate, microcrystalline cellulose and lactose monohydrate. The white film-coating contains hypromellose, polyethylene glycol and titanium dioxide. structure

Levetiracetam LEVETIRACETAM
250 mg Tablet
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Levetiracetam is an antiepileptic drug available as 250 mg (blue), 500 mg (green), 750 mg (pink), and 1000 mg (white) tablets for oral administration. The chemical name of levetiracetam, a single enantiomer, is (-)-(S)-α-ethyl-2-oxo-1-pyrrolidine acetamide, its molecular formula is C 8 H 14 N 2 O 2 and its molecular weight is 170.21. Levetiracetam is chemically unrelated to existing antiepileptic drugs (AEDs). It has the following structural formula: Levetiracetam is a white to off-white crystalline powder with a faint odor and a bitter taste. It is very soluble in water (104.0 g/100 mL). It is freely soluble in chloroform (65.3 g/100 mL) and in methanol (53.6 g/100 mL), soluble in ethanol (16.5 g/100 mL), sparingly soluble in acetonitrile (5.7 g/100 mL) and practically insoluble in n-hexane. (Solubility limits are expressed as g/100 mL solvent.) Levetiracetam tablets USP contain the labeled amount of levetiracetam. Inactive ingredients: colloidal silicon dioxide, croscarmellose sodium, magnesium stearate, polyethylene glycol, povidone, talc, titanium dioxide and additional agents listed below: 250 mg tablets: FD&C Blue #2/indigo carmine aluminum lake 500 mg tablets: D&C Yellow #10/aluminum lake and FD&C Blue #1/brilliant blue FCF aluminum lake 750 mg tablets: FD&C Red #40/alura red AC aluminum lake, FD&C Yellow #6/sunset yellow FCF aluminum lake, and FD&C Blue #1/brilliant blue FCF aluminum lake Meets USP Dissolution Test 3. Levofloxacin LEVOFLOXACIN
250 mg Tablet
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Levofloxacin tablets are synthetic antibacterial agents for oral administration. Chemically, levofloxacin, a chiral fluorinated carboxyquinolone, is the pure (-)-(S)-enantiomer of the racemic drug substance ofloxacin. The chemical name is (-)-(S)-9-fluoro-2,3-dihydro-3-methyl-10-(4-methyl-1-piperazinyl)-7-oxo-7H-pyrido[1,2,3-de]-1,4-benzoxazine-6-carboxylic acid hemihydrate. Figure 1: The Chemical Structure of Levofloxacin The molecular formula is C18H20FN3O4 • ½ H2O and the molecular weight is 370.38. Levofloxacin USP is a pale or bright yellow, crystalline powder. The molecule exists as a zwitterion at the pH conditions in the small intestine. The data demonstrate that from pH 0.6 to 5.8, the solubility of levofloxacin USP is essentially constant (approximately 100 mg/mL). Levofloxacin USP is considered soluble to freely soluble in this pH range, as defined by USP nomenclature. Above pH 5.8, the solubility increases rapidly to its maximum at pH 6.7 (272 mg/mL) and is considered freely soluble in this range. Above pH 6.7, the solubility decreases and reaches a minimum value (about 50 mg/mL) at a pH of approximately 6.9. Levofloxacin USP has the potential to form stable coordination compounds with many metal ions. This in vitro chelation potential has the following formation order: Al+3>Cu+2>Zn+2>Mg+2>Ca+2. Levofloxacin tablets USP are available as film-coated tablets and contain the following inactive ingredients: 250 mg, 500 mg and 750 mg (as expressed in the anhydrous form): croscarmellose sodium, hypromellose, magnesium stearate, microcrystalline cellulose, polyethylene glycol 400, polysorbate 80, and titanium dioxide. In addition 250 mg contains iron oxide red and 500 mg contains iron oxide red and iron oxide yellow. Meets USP dissolution test 4 Structure

Lidothol ES MENTHOL 5% LIDOCAINE 4%
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Lidothol® ES is a prescription drug-in-adhesive system, packaged with 15 systems: 1 per pouch, 15 pouches. Lidocaine is present in a 4% concentration (w/w). It is chemically designated as 2-(diethylamino)-N-(2,6-dimethylphenyl) acetamide and has an empirical formula of C14H22N2O. The molecular weight of lidocaine is 234.34 g/mol. Menthol is present in a 5% concentration (w/w). The chemical name is (1R,2S,5R)-2-isopropyl-5-methylcyclohexanol. The empirical formula for menthol is C10H20O with a molecular weight of 156.27 g/mol. Lidothol® ES consists of a Drug-in-Adhesive System containing lidocaine 4% and menthol 5%, applied to flexible woven polyester backing and protected by a plastic film. The protective film is removed prior to application to the skin. The size of the system is 10 cm x 14 cm. Lidocaine is chemically designated as 2-(diethylamino)-N-(2,6-dimethylphenyl) acetamide, has an octanol: water partition ratio of 43 at pH 7.4, and has the following structure: Menthol is chemically designated as 2-Isopropyl-5-methylcyclohexanol. It contains colorless, hexagonal crystals, usually needle-like; fused masses or crystalline powder with a pleasant, peppermint-like odor. It has a melting point between 31°C to 36°C. Menthol has the following structure: Each system contains:Lidocaine: 373.5 mg (45 mg per gram adhesive) in an anhydrous base. Menthol: 415 mg (50 mg per gram adhesive) in an anhydrous base. It also contains the following inactive ingredients: acrylate copolymer PSA adhesives, alpha-tocopherol (vitamin E) lidocaine menthol

Lubiprostone LUBIPROSTONE
8 mcg Capsule
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Lubiprostone is a chloride channel activator for oral use. The chemical name for lubiprostone is (–)-7-[(2 R ,4a R ,5 R ,7a R )-2-(1,1-difluoropentyl)-2-hydroxy-6-oxooctahydrocyclopenta[ b ]pyran-5-yl]heptanoic acid. The molecular formula of lubiprostone is C 20 H 32 F 2 O 5 with a molecular weight of 390.46 and a chemical structure as follows: Lubiprostone drug substance occurs as white, odorless crystals or crystalline powder, is very soluble in ether and ethanol, and is practically insoluble in hexane and water. Lubiprostone is available as an imprinted, oval, soft gelatin capsule in two strengths. Pink capsules contain 8 mcg of lubiprostone and the following inactive ingredients: ferric oxide, gelatin, medium-chain triglycerides, purified water, sorbitol, and titanium dioxide. Orange capsules contain 24 mcg of lubiprostone and the following inactive ingredients: D&C Yellow #10, FD&C Red #40, gelatin, medium-chain triglycerides, purified water, and sorbitol. Mefenamic Acid MEFENAMIC ACID
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Mefenamic acid is a member of the fenamate group of nonsteroidal anti-inflammatory drugs (NSAIDs). Each ivory capsule contains 250 mg of mefenamic acid for oral administration. Mefenamic acid is a white to greyish-white, odorless, microcrystalline powder with a melting point of 230° to 231°C and water solubility of 0.004% at pH 7.1. The chemical name is N-2,3-xylylanthranilic acid. The molecular weight is 241.29. Its molecular formula is C 15 H 15 NO 2 and the structural formula of mefenamic acid is: Each capsule also contains lactose monohydrate and magnesium stearate. The capsule shell contains gelatin, sodium lauryl sulfate, titanium dioxide, D&C yellow No. 10, FD&C yellow No. 6 and FD&C red No. 3. image-01

Metformin HCl METFORMIN HCL
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Metformin Hydrochloride Tablets USP are oral antihyperglycemic drugs used in the management of type 2 diabetes. Metformin hydrochloride (N,N-dimethylimidodicarbonimidic diamide hydrochloride) is not chemically or pharmacologically related to any other classes of oral antihyperglycemic agents. The structural formula is as shown: Metformin hydrochloride is a white to off-white crystalline compound with a molecular formula of C 4 H 11 N 5 • HCl and a molecular weight of 165.63. Metformin hydrochloride is freely soluble in water and is practically insoluble in acetone, ether, and chloroform. The pKa of metformin is 12.4. The pH of a 1% aqueous solution of metformin hydrochloride is 6.68. Metformin Hydrochloride Tablets USP contain 500 mg, 850 mg, or 1000 mg of metformin hydrochloride. Each tablet contains the inactive ingredients povidone (K-30), povidone (K-90), pregelatinized starch,and magnesium stearate. In addition, the coating for the tablets contains artificial blackberry flavor, hypromellose and polyethylene glycol. Metformin Hydrochloride Structure

Nabumetone NABUMETONE
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

Nabumetone is a naphthylalkanone designated chemically as 4-(6-methoxy-2- naphthalenyl)-2- butanone. It has the following structure: Nabumetone, USP is a white or almost white crystalline substance with a molecular weight of 228.3. It is nonacidic, freely soluble in acetone, sparingly soluble in alcohol and in methanol, practically insoluble in water. It has an n-octanol:phosphate buffer partition coefficient of 2400 at pH 7.4. Each tablet, for oral administration contains either 500 mg or 750 mg of nabumetone, USP. In addition, each tablet contains the following inactive ingredients: hypromellose, microcrystalline cellulose, sodium lauryl sulfate, sodium starch glycolate, polyethylene glycol and titanium dioxide. Ondansetron ONDANSETRON
4 mg Tablet
ADVANCED RX OF TENNESSEE, LLC FDA Rx Only

The active ingredient in Ondansetron Tablets, USP is ondansetron hydrochloride, USP as the dihydrate, the racemic form of ondansetron and a selective blocking agent of the serotonin 5-HT 3 receptor type. Chemically it is (±) 1, 2, 3, 9-tetrahydro-9-methyl-3-[(2-methyl-1H-imidazol-1-yl)methyl]-4H-carbazol-4-one, monohydrochloride, dihydrate. It has the following structural formula: The empirical formula is C 18 H 19 N 3 O•HCl•2H 2 O, representing a molecular weight of 365.85 g/mol. Ondansetron hydrochloride, USP (dihydrate) is a white to off-white powder that is sparingly soluble in water and in alcohol; soluble in methanol, slightly soluble in isopropyl alcohol, and in dichloromethane; very slightly soluble in acetone, in chloroform and in ethyl acetate. The active ingredient in Ondansetron Orally Disintegrating Tablets, USP is ondansetron base, the racemic form of ondansetron, and a selective blocking agent of the serotonin 5-HT 3 receptor type. Chemically it is (±) 1, 2, 3, 9-tetrahydro-9-methyl-3-[(2-methyl-1H-imidazol-1-yl)methyl]-4H-carbazol-4-one. It has the following structural formula: The empirical formula is C 18 H 19 N 3 O representing a molecular weight of 293.4 g/mol. Each 4-mg Ondansetron Tablet, USP for oral administration contains ondansetron hydrochloride, USP (dihydrate) equivalent to 4 mg of ondansetron. Each 8-mg Ondansetron Tablet, USP for oral administration contains ondansetron hydrochloride, USP (dihydrate) equivalent to 8 mg of ondansetron. Each tablet also contains the inactive ingredients colloidal silicon dioxide, hypromellose, iron oxide yellow (8 mg tablet only), lactose monohydrate, magnesium stearate, microcrystalline cellulose, pregelatinized starch, titanium dioxide and triacetin. Each 4-mg Ondansetron Orally Disintegrating Tablet, USP for oral administration contains 4 mg ondansetron base. Each 8-mg Ondansetron Orally Disintegrating Tablet, USP for oral administration contains 8 mg ondansetron base. Each Ondansetron Orally Disintegrating Tablet, USP also contains the inactive ingredients aspartame, colloidal silicon dioxide, crospovidone, magnesium stearate, mannitol, sodium stearyl fumarate and strawberry flavor. Ondansetron Orally Disintegrating Tablets, USP are an orally administered formulation of ondansetron which rapidly disintegrates on the tongue and does not require water to aid dissolution or swallowing. This product disintegrates in approximately 60 seconds. Ondansetron Orally Disintegrating Tablets, USP meet USP Disintegration Test 2. structure-hcl structure-base
